  • James Farmer was a civil rights leader and co-founder of the Congress of Racial Equality (CORE), one of the leading civil rights organizations of the 1950s and 1960s. CORE was a non-violent, direct action group instrumental in the American Civil Rights Movement.
    CORE was involved in several important civil rights campaigns, including the Freedom Rides of 1961.
